  2. Hurtwood House is an independent, co-educational boarding school and sixth form for pupils aged 15–19 in Surrey, England. Synopsis. Founded in 1970 by Richard Jackson, [3] the main house is an Edwardian mansion set in 200 acres (0.81 km 2) in the Surrey Hills.

  7. 20 nov. 2022 · Pupils: 360. Day: 20 boys, 50 girls; boarding: 110 boys, 180 girls. Ages: 15-19. Term fees: Day: £10,113; boarding: £15,171. Oxbridge: 4%. None: Interview and previous school’s report. Alumni: Actors Emily Blunt and Nikki Amuka-Bird. Read the Hurtwood House review in the Tatler Schools Guide 2023.
